How does Social Sciences differ from other ranking systems?

THE (Times Higher Education) World University Rankings is among the most comprehensive, evaluating universities across teaching (30%), research environment (30%), research quality (30%), industry income (2.5%), and international outlook (7.5%), with 18 fine-grained indicators. Data sources combine the Elsevier Scopus bibliometric database, academic reputation surveys, and institution-reported statistics. The methodology underwent a major 2024 revision, adding a Research Quality category to reduce reliance on sheer output volume. In comparison, QS leans more on reputation surveys, ARWU is built solely on objective research metrics (Nobel Prizes, highly cited researchers), and US News centers on research productivity and citation impact. THE suits applicants seeking a balanced view of a university's combined research and teaching strength.
